In modern warehousing logistics and manufacturing material handling scenarios, laser stacking AGVs have become important equipment to improve warehousing efficiency and reduce labor costs by virtue of their automated operation capabilities. ANS15, ANS20, and ANS25 laser stacking AGVs are designed for different load requirements and cover a variety of warehousing operation scenarios. The following is the analysis of their core basic parameters.
Core load and lifting height parameters
The load specifications of the three equipment are different, corresponding to the rated load of 1.5 tons, 2 tons, and 2.5 tons respectively, and can be adapted to different weight cargo handling and storage needs. In terms of lifting height, the three equipment support multi-gear configuration, the basic lifting height can meet the needs of low-level shelf operations, and the high-end version can cover the storage requirements of high-level shelves, adapting to the height range of most standard storage shelves.

Applicable scenario reference
ANS15 is suitable for small e-commerce warehouses, small manufacturing workshops and other scenarios, suitable for the handling and storage of lightweight goods; ANS20 is suitable for medium-sized warehousing centers, manufacturing raw material warehouses and other scenarios, taking into account load and flexibility; ANS25 is suitable for heavy-duty cargo storage logistics centers, large-scale manufacturing finished goods warehouses and other scenarios to meet the needs of heavy-duty goods stacking operations.
